Baked Lasagna Nutritional Facts

Serving Size: 1 Cut

  • Carbs - 21.5 g
  • Dietary Fiber - 1.7 g
  • Sugars - 6 g
  • Fat - 18 g
  • Saturated - 9.8 g
  • Polyunsaturated - 0.9 g
  • Monounsaturated - --
  • Trans - --
  • Protein - 28.1 g
  • Sodium - 923 mg
  • Potassium - 428.6 mg
  • Cholesterol - 94 mg
  • Vitamin A - 19.2 %
  • Vitamin C - 25.5 %
  • Calcium - 49.2 %
  • Iron - 13.3 %

Percentages are based on a diet of 2000 calories a day.
